100 days in office: Yobe residents pass verdict on Buni’s live phone-in programme

As governor Mai Mala Buni of Yobe state clocks 100 days in office, a live phone-in conversation was relayed on Yobe Broadcasting Corporation (YBC) and Federal Radio Corporation of Nigeria (FRCN).
Afterwards, Yobe state residents expressed their satisfaction with the
governor’s performance.

All Progressives Congress (APC) Youth Leader in Damaturu, Yusuf  Goni
(Kaka), said the governor has answer to all questions that might be asked that was why he availed himself for the phone-in programme.

An indigene of Yobe state, Hajiya Zara, on her part, said this was her memorable day haven interacted directly to highly placed governor, adding, “I told him about the road problems in our area and he promised to do something”.

For another respondent, Abubakar Mustapha, “ the governor has surprised us within this few days in office, the resuscitation of the flour mill, Aluminum
companies and the foundation laying of trailer park all in Potiskum, I
know over 10,000 youths will gain employment.”

Many others who spoke to Blueprint described the governor as a true democrat, saying they were delighted with the phone-in programme of a sitting governor in the state holding after almost two decades.

They pleaded with the governor to allow the programme hold at-least
quarterly so that he would know the true position of things going on in the state.
